Leslie Groves

General in the US Army, Manhattan Project
Born
August 17th, 1896 129 years ago
Died
July 13th, 1970 55 years ago — 73 years old

An American general and engineer played a crucial role during World War II as the director of the Manhattan Project. Oversaw the development of the atomic bomb, coordinating efforts among various scientific and military personnel. The project culminated in the successful test of the first atomic bomb in July 1945, known as the Trinity Test. After the war, continued service in the Army, making contributions to the military infrastructure and leadership training.

Thomas Berger

American author and playwright, wrote 'Little Big Man'
Born
July 20th, 1924 101 years ago
Died
July 13th, 2014 11 years ago — 89 years old

An American author and playwright achieved recognition for notable literary works throughout a career spanning several decades. The novel 'Little Big Man' brought attention to the complexities of American history and the perspective of Native Americans. This work was adapted into a successful film in 1970, enhancing its reach and cultural significance. Other notable publications include 'Regeneration' and 'The Return of Little Big Man.' The ability to blend humor with serious themes distinguished his writing style and resonated with readers. Contributions to both fiction and drama have established a lasting legacy in American literature.
